用于控制电机的方法和系统技术方案

技术编号:15749485 阅读:184 留言:0更新日期:2017-07-03 13:10
本发明专利技术提供了用于控制电机的方法和系统。具体地,提供了一种用于控制电机的方法,包括:从第一伺服驱动器中获取用于驱动第一电机的第一运动序列;从第二伺服驱动器中获取用于驱动第二电机的第二运动序列;以及在同步信号的控制下,利用第一伺服驱动器驱动第一电机按照第一运动序列操作,以及利用第二伺服驱动器驱动第二电机按照第二运动序列操作。进一步提供了一种用于控制电机的系统,包括:第一伺服驱动器,被配置以存储用于驱动第一电机的第一运动序列;第二伺服驱动器,被配置以存储用于驱动第二电机的第二运动序列;其中第一和第二伺服驱动器进一步被配置以在同步信号的控制下,驱动第一和第二电机分别按照第一和第二运动序列操作。

【技术实现步骤摘要】
用于控制电机的方法和系统
本专利技术的各实施方式涉及控制电机,更具体地,涉及利用伺服驱动器来实现多个电机的多轴同步的方法和系统。
技术介绍
伺服驱动器在伺服系统中控制电机的运转。伺服驱动器可以准确地控制速度、位置精度,可以将电压信号转化为转矩和转速以驱动控制对象。在工业生产中经常使用伺服电机来控制生产线上的各种设备。例如,在二维绘图仪中,可以分别使用两个伺服驱动器来控制二维绘图仪的绘图元件沿X轴和Y轴两个方向的运动。由于绘图元件沿X轴和Y轴的运动轨迹是分别由两个伺服驱动器来控制的,因而这两个伺服驱动器在驱动相应电机时必须达到精确同步,才能保证绘图元件能够在XY平面上绘制出期望的图形。又例如,在三维雕刻机中,可以分别使用三个伺服驱动器来控制三维雕刻机的雕刻刀沿X、Y和Z轴三个方向的运动。此时,三个伺服驱动器在驱动相应电机时必须达到精确同步,才能保证雕刻刀能够在XYZ空间中雕刻出期望的形状。此外,在工业生产线上还可能遇到四个甚至更多电机的转轴需要严格同步的情况,此时,如何精确地控制并实现多轴同步成为一项亟待解决的问题。
技术实现思路
因而,期望能够开发一种能够准确、高效地实现电机的多轴同步的技术方案。期望该技术方案可以充分利用现有的伺服驱动器中的已有功能和设置,并且以尽可能简单和低成本的方式,来实现多轴同步。在本专利技术的一个实施方式中,提供了一种用于控制电机的方法,包括:从第一伺服驱动器中获取用于驱动第一电机的第一运动序列;从第二伺服驱动器中获取用于驱动第二电机的第二运动序列;以及在同步信号的控制下,利用所述第一伺服驱动器驱动所述第一电机按照所述第一运动序列操作,以及利用所述第二伺服驱动器驱动所述第二电机按照所述第二运动序列操作。在本专利技术的一个实施方式中,进一步包括:利用信号发生器生成所述同步信号。在本专利技术的一个实施方式中,进一步包括:利用所述第一伺服驱动器和所述第二伺服驱动器中的任一项生成所述同步信号。在本专利技术的一个实施方式中,提供了一种用于控制电机的系统,包括:第一伺服驱动器,被配置以存储用于驱动第一电机的第一运动序列;第二伺服驱动器,被配置以存储用于驱动第二电机的第二运动序列;其中所述第一伺服驱动器进一步被配置以在同步信号的控制下,驱动所述第一电机按照所述第一运动序列操作,以及所述第二伺服驱动器被配置以在所述同步信号的控制下,驱动第二电机按照第二运动序列操作。在本专利技术的一个实施方式中,进一步包括:信号发生器,被配置以生成所述同步信号。在本专利技术的一个实施方式中,所述第一伺服驱动器和所述第二伺服驱动器中的任一项被配置以生成所述同步信号。在本专利技术的一个实施方式中,所述第一伺服驱动器进一步被配置以存储所述第二运动序列;或者所述第二伺服驱动器进一步被配置以存储所述第二运动序列。采用本专利技术所述的方法和系统,可以充分利用现有的伺服驱动器中的已有功能和设置,并且以尽可能简单和低成本的方式,来实现多轴同步。另外,采用本专利技术所述的方法和装置,还可以简化现有的多轴同步技术方案,可以在不使用同步控制器和高速总线的情况下精确地控制多个电机的操作。附图说明通过结合附图对本公开示例性实施方式进行更详细的描述,本公开的上述以及其他目的、特征和优势将变得更加明显,其中,在本公开示例性实施方式中,相同的参考标号通常代表相同部件。图1示意性示出了根据一个技术方案的用于实现多轴同步的技术方案的框图;图2示意性示出了根据另一技术方案的用于实现多轴同步的技术方案的框图;图3示意性示出了根据本专利技术一个实施方式的用于实现多轴同步的技术方案的框图;图4示意性示出了根据本专利技术一个实施方式的用于实现多轴同步的方法的流程图;图5示意性示出了根据本专利技术一个实施方式的用于实现多轴同步的技术方案的更多细节;图6示意性示出了根据本专利技术一个实施方式的用于实现多轴同步的技术方案的更多细节;图7A示意性示出了根据本专利技术一个实施方式的第一运动序列的图示,以及图7B示意性示出了根据本专利技术一个实施方式的第二运动序列的图示;以及图8示意性示出了根据本专利技术一个实施方式的根据多个运动序列来驱动多个电机的操作的图示。具体实施方式下面将参照附图更详细地描述本公开的优选实施方式。虽然附图中显示了本公开的优选实施方式,然而应该理解,可以以各种形式实现本公开而不应被这里阐述的实施方式所限制。相反,提供这些实施方式是为了使本公开更加透彻和完整,并且能够将本公开的范围完整地传达给本领域的技术人员。现有技术中已经提出了用于控制多个电机的多轴同步的技术方案。具体地,在高端设备中,可以采用控制器和高速总线来实现多轴同步。图1示意性示出了根据一个技术方案的用于实现多轴同步的技术方案的框图100。如图1所示,控制器110耦合至高速总线120,并且可以经由高速总线120来向多个伺服驱动器130、132和134发出控制命令。应当注意,尽管如图1所示的架构100可以精确地控制伺服驱动器130、132和134进而驱动相应的电机(在图1中未示出),该架构100的设计和实现相对复杂并且控制器110和高速总线120具有较高的成本。因而,如图1所示的技术方案仅仅适合于在高端的大型多轴同步系统中使用,并不适合于低端系统。图2示意性示出了根据另一技术方案的用于实现多轴同步的技术方案的框图200。如图2所示的技术方案的实现较为简单并且成本相对较低,适合于在低端或者小型系统中使用。控制器210中存储用于驱动电机时使用的序列数据。具体地,控制器210可以存储用于由伺服驱动器130使用的第一运动序列220、用于由伺服驱动器132使用的的第二运动序列222、以及用于由伺服驱动器134使用的第三运动序列224。在图2所示的技术方案中,在以脉冲串方式传输的位置命令(例如,脉冲串位置命令序列230)的控制下,各个伺服驱动器可以按照自己的运动序列来驱动电机。例如,伺服驱动器130可以驱动电机来按照第一运动序列220操作,伺服驱动器132可以驱动电机来按照第二运动序列222操作,以及伺服驱动器134可以驱动电机来按照第三运动序列224操作。尽管如图1和图2所示的技术方案在一定程度上实现了多个电机的多轴同步,然而,这两个技术方案都需要购买并配置专用的设备(例如,图1的技术方案需要专用控制器110和高速总线120,图2的技术方案需要专用控制器210),才能实现多轴同步的目的。因而,期望能够开发出一种在无需额外的专用设备的情况下,实现多轴同步的技术方案。应当注意,为清楚起见,在附图中省略了伺服驱动器所驱动的电机。本领域技术人员可以根据具体应用环境的要求来配置电机。例如,电机可以被集成在伺服驱动器中,或者还可以作为独立的硬件设备耦合至伺服驱动器。针对上述现有技术方案中的诸多不足,本专利技术的各个实施方式提供了一种用于控制电机的方法,包括:从第一伺服驱动器中获取用于驱动第一电机的第一运动序列;从第二伺服驱动器中获取用于驱动第二电机的第二运动序列;以及在同步信号的控制下,利用所述第一伺服驱动器驱动所述第一电机按照所述第一运动序列操作,以及利用所述第二伺服驱动器驱动所述第二电机按照所述第二运动序列操作。具体地,图3示意性示出了根据本专利技术一个实施方式的用于实现多轴同步的技术方案的框图300。根据本专利技术的实施方式,用于驱动每个电机的运动序列可以本文档来自技高网...
用于控制电机的方法和系统

【技术保护点】
一种用于控制电机的方法,包括:从第一伺服驱动器中获取用于驱动第一电机的第一运动序列;从第二伺服驱动器中获取用于驱动第二电机的第二运动序列;以及在同步信号的控制下,利用所述第一伺服驱动器驱动所述第一电机按照所述第一运动序列操作,以及利用所述第二伺服驱动器驱动所述第二电机按照所述第二运动序列操作。

【技术特征摘要】
1.一种用于控制电机的方法,包括:从第一伺服驱动器中获取用于驱动第一电机的第一运动序列;从第二伺服驱动器中获取用于驱动第二电机的第二运动序列;以及在同步信号的控制下,利用所述第一伺服驱动器驱动所述第一电机按照所述第一运动序列操作,以及利用所述第二伺服驱动器驱动所述第二电机按照所述第二运动序列操作。2.根据权利要求1所述的方法,进一步包括:利用信号发生器生成所述同步信号。3.根据权利要求1所述的方法,进一步包括:利用所述第一伺服驱动器和所述第二伺服驱动器中的任一项生成所述同步信号。4.根据权利要求1-3中的任一项所述的方法,其中:所述同步信号是单频率脉冲串、多频率脉冲串以及非周期脉冲串中的任一项。5.根据权利要求1-3中的任一项所述的方法,其中:所述第一运动序列是基于时间的用于驱动所述第一电机的第一序列;以及所述第二运动序列是基于时间的用于驱动所述第二电机的第二序列。6.根据权利要求5所述的方法,其中:所述第一序列是第一电机的速度、位置以及转矩中的任一项;以及所述第二序列是第二电机的速度、位置以及转矩中的任一项。7.根据权利要求1-3中的任一项所述的方法,其中:所述第一电机被集成在所述第一伺服驱动器中,或者被耦合至所述第一伺服驱动器;以及所述第二电机被集成在所述第二伺服驱动器中,或者被耦合至所述第二伺服驱动器...

【专利技术属性】
技术研发人员:谢鉴
申请(专利权)人:施耐德电气工业公司
类型:发明
国别省市:法国,FR

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1